Time to extinction and stationary distribution of a stochastic susceptible-infected-recovered-susceptible model with vaccination under Markov switching
Mathematical Population Studies ( IF 1.4 ) Pub Date : 2019-06-17 , DOI: 10.1080/08898480.2019.1626633 Xiaoni Li 1 , Xining Li 1 , Qimin Zhang 1

ABSTRACT A stochastic susceptible-infected-recovered-susceptible model with vaccination includes stochastic variation in its parameters. Sufficient conditions for the extinction and the existence of the stationary distribution of the population are proved.

马尔可夫转换下接种疫苗的随机易感-感染-恢复-易感模型的灭绝时间和平稳分布
摘要 接种疫苗的随机易感-感染-恢复-易感模型包括其参数的随机变化。证明了灭绝的充分条件和种群平稳分布的存在。
